]> git.baikalelectronics.ru Git - kernel.git/commit
[CIFS] use add_to_page_cache_lru
authorNick Piggin <npiggen@suse.de>
Wed, 21 Apr 2010 03:18:28 +0000 (03:18 +0000)
committerSteve French <sfrench@us.ibm.com>
Wed, 21 Apr 2010 03:18:28 +0000 (03:18 +0000)
commit4ae858484c99840d6b4a079b7755ff7dadcd465b
treef04c83f9bfe315cee9d8993d4244fd7ef7aab796
parent2b72a1aae286603f96b635a3c6c07a50ad542497
[CIFS] use add_to_page_cache_lru

add_to_page_cache_lru is exported, so it should be used. Benefits over
using a private pagevec: neater code, 128 bytes fewer stack used, percpu
lru ordering is preserved, and finally don't need to flush pagevec
before returning so batching may be shared with other LRU insertions.

Signed-off-by: Nick Piggin <npiggin@suse.de>
Reviewed-by: Dave Kleikamp <shaggy@linux.vnet.ibm.com>
Signed-off-by: Steve French <sfrench@us.ibm.com>
fs/cifs/file.c